Transaction 8e63f5a62b14f6c342d70fbae5fc98a9ca7fc04c43469e29ab4a4249de498ab2

100 Input
1 Outputs
  • 8e63f5a62b14f6c342d70fbae5fc98a9ca7fc04c43469e29ab4a4249de498ab2:0
  • value  23716693
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h